2008 Lead (Pb) National Ambient Air Quality Standards (NAAQS) Implementation Actions

EPA Makes Findings of Failure to Lead Nonattainment State Implementation Plans (SIPs) - 2008 Lead Standard
February 25, 2014 - EPA issued findings that 3 areas in the Commonwealth of Pennsylvania missed Clean Air Act deadlines for submitting attainment plans for implementing EPA's 2008 national air quality standards for lead.

EPA Makes Findings of Failure to Submit Infrastructure State Implementation Plans (SIPs) - 2008 Lead Standard
February 26, 2013 - EPA issued findings that 7 states missed Clean Air Act deadlines for submitting plans, or elements of plans, for implementing EPA's 2008 national air quality standards for lead.
